Olivia was studying botany and came across the term 'dender-'. She learned that 'dender-' means ________ in the context of plant structures.

Answer explanation

The prefix 'dender-' refers to something that is 'treelike'. So, the correct option is 'treelike'. This term is often used in scientific and medical contexts to describe structures or growth patterns that resemble, or are characteristic of, a tree.

During a biology class, the teacher asked William, 'What does 'mening-' mean in medical terminology?' William replied, 'It means ________.'

Answer explanation

The prefix 'mening-' is related to membranes, particularly those surrounding the brain and spinal cord. Thus, the correct choice is 'membrane'.

Samuel is studying neurology and he learned that neuro- is related to _____.

Answer explanation

The prefix 'neuro-' is derived from the Greek word 'neuron' which means nerve. Thus, the correct answer is 'nerve'. This is often used in English to form words related to nerves or the nervous system.

Anika is studying biology and she came across the term 'oligo-'. She learned that 'oligo-' means ___ in biology.

Answer explanation

In the given question, 'oligo-' is a prefix that comes from Greek, meaning 'few' or 'small'. Therefore, the correct option is 'few'. This prefix is used in scientific terminologies, specifically in biological and medical fields, denoting a small or reduced quantity.
